  • 160 Driving Academy of Monroe is a reputable truck driving school that helps individuals obtain their CDL license in as little as four weeks. The academy's instructors are knowledgeable, patient, and dedicated to helping students succeed. From the classroom to the yard, students receive personalized attention and guidance to ensure they feel confident and prepared for their exams. The academy's curriculum is detailed and comprehensive, covering all aspects of truck driving, including pre-trip tests, skills tests, and road tests. Students praise the instructors for their expertise, patience, and willingness to go above and beyond to help them achieve their goals. With a growing demand for qualified truck drivers, 160 Driving Academy of Monroe provides students with the skills and training needed to advance in the trucking industry and secure high-paying jobs. Overall, the academy is committed to helping students succeed and achieve their dreams of becoming successful truck drivers.
